      Tip: this place is popular!! There was a line already out the door the second the place opened. Most people were seated immediately, but a wait formed very quickly.

      We came here based on the reviews, and the very reasonable prices. Seafood can be hard because some places jack it really high, but unsure of the quality. This place seemed to do the trick.

      My boyfriend and I ordered crab dip and fried oysters for our appetizers. We loved the crab dip! It's served cold, which was different than we expected but still delicious. It came with basically unlimited crackers! Then the fried oysters were incredibly delicious. We would get both again.

      We also both ordered Sullivan's original 7 layer dish. We weren't expecting that it also comes with two sides since it's a big dish. Wow. It's something like crab, scallops, shrimp, and a whole bunch of cheese on top of fettuccine. It was great! Downside was my shrimp was rubbery... but everything else was on point.

      We'd definitely come back if we were in the area again!

      Sullivan's Restaurant has been in business for quite some time. What I find particularly impressive is that over the course of the decades I have been going there, I have found that the food had stayed consistently good over all that time. That is a major feat for any restaurant.

      Sullivan's has my favorite She Crab soup in Charleston, so delicious, chocked full of crab meat. Their fried seafood selections are also on point and the batter isn't heavy or over done.

      I know a lot of locals that love this place. And I am one.
